Grade 6: £29,614 - £35,326 (with a discretionary range to £38,587) per annum
Fixed Term Contract until 31 July 2023
Saïd Business School is recruiting for experienced Project Management Officers, reporting to the Senior Client Engagement Manager, Major Projects Cluster.
This is an exciting opportunity for you if you have experience of working in a fast-paced bid and proposal environment? Are you passionate about providing a world-class service to prospective clients and helping to make a positive difference working for the world’s number one University?
If so, please do get in touch to find out more about working in Oxford Said’s Custom Executive Education Commercial Bid team, an environment where you’ll be challenged and encouraged to develop your strategic and commercial understanding of customised Executive Education as you advance your career.
To be considered for this role you will need to:
Demonstrate understanding of and familiarity with project management methodology and principles.
Have the ability to work on a multiplicity of tasks independently and at the same time and to organise and prioritise own work, including coping with unpredictable volumes of work and busy periods.
Have strong analytical skills and an excellent attention to detail.
Show you have good level of competency in MS Office programmes.
Have excellent document/file management skills requiring a high degree of organisation and logic. 
Be self-motivated and resilient, extremely calm under pressure.
Demonstrate experience as a client relationship manager for complex organisations.
Have first rate interpersonal and communication skills (both oral and written) and an ability to work with senior corporate contacts, external stakeholders and within the academic community.
